Operations Supervisor
This position is designated as non-bargaining unit and the incumbent shall serve in an "at-will" capacity. The Riverside Transit Agency is recruiting for the position of Operations Supervisor assigned to work in our Operations Department managing the Agency's transit system from base operations to on-street service. Please be advised that this position may be assigned to either our Riverside or Hemet locations. Applicants must be available to work 7 days per week, including holidays and all shifts.
Applications will be reviewed in the order received and the posting may close at any time.
Essential job duties include but not limited to:
- Manages coach operator fitness-for-duty as they report to work, including observing for divergence from normal behavior patterns, uniform appearance, grooming and possession of driving credentials and medical card.
- Assigns work runs and buses, ensuring that bus rollout adheres to prepared schedules and meets on time performance objectives. Recommends and employs procedures for more efficient utilization of labor and vehicle assignments.
- Dispatches extra-board operators and fills vacant work assignments, providing efficient allocation of work and maximum staffing levels for all bus routes on a daily basis.
- Coordinates with contracted fixed route service provider in order to minimize disruptions or loss of service to ensure safe, reliable seamless service to the customer.
- Coaches, counsels and disciplines operators and documents actions that may lead to further discipline, training or compliment(s)/commendations(s).
- Implements, communicates and/or enforces policies, rules, regulations and procedures relating to the daily operation of the transit system.
- Supervises and monitors operator performance including compliance with RTA employee rules, regulations and safety requirements.
- Records and tracks operator attendance in order to ensure that union contract is upheld.
- Generates, records events in, and communicates incidents via dispatch log. Distributes the dispatch log at the end of the day to several departments.
- Coordinates seniority work assignment selection process (bid processing). Bidding includes ensuring assignments are accurately matched and assigned by seniority order per the MOU and meet DOT rules for hours of service.
- Coordinates vacation and floating holiday bidding ensuring accuracy while operators select their time off using the seniority system.
- Evaluates, establishes and maintains a safe working environment. Inspects and evaluates transit terminals, major connections, bases, Agency building and equipment, bus stops and transit corridors to ensure they are operational and safe.
- Monitors and communicates with the operators through radio and computer aided dispatch / automated vehicle locator system in dispatch. Based on the situation, initiates and coordinates the appropriate level of communication, emergency assistance or service recovery techniques in order to minimize disruptions or loss of service to ensure safe, reliable service.
- Responds to, manages and investigates accidents, incidents and emergency situations involving Agency vehicles/facilities and or personnel, by directing resources and coordinating activities at an accident/incident scene. May include emergency medical coordination and documentation for the injured, setting up detours, photographing and documenting the scene, taking a comprehensive report, determining extent of damage to all vehicles involved, determining if a post-accident drug screen is necessary and if so coordinating that process.
- Determines if reasonable suspicion drug and/or alcohol testing is necessary following training and DOT/FTA guidelines.
- Updates and maintains the operational files necessary to run the Intelligent Transportation System.
- Assists the public in using the Agency's transportation system.
- Assists coach operators with passenger relations and miscellaneous malfunctions by providing clear, accurate responses.
- Researches customer complaints and compliments and determines if discipline/recognition is warranted. Research includes utilizing tools and resources available, ordering and reviewing footage available, speaking with passengers, and coordinating information with other Agency departments.
- Creates, implements, posts and maintains planned and unplanned detours while assuring they are safe, effective and clearly communicated to customers, coach operators and affected agencies.
- Troubleshoots bus maintenance problems. Inspects and reports on defective equipment (bus and supervisor vehicles). Initiates repairs, clean ups, and secures hazardous areas when necessary within the established guidelines. Inspect supervisor vehicle to ensure it is stocked with the necessary tools and equipment.
- Provides transportation to passengers. Including lost or stranded passengers, safe house youth transport and other occasions as needed.
- Operates Agency buses in revenue service in emergencies or when service cannot be met with the current coach operator staffing levels
- Assists with route and schedule development.
- Assists in the training of coach operators when necessary.
Supervisory responsibilities include managing coach operators, and may assist in supervising stops and zones groundskeepers. Counsels, supervises and evaluates the performance of operators and other department subordinates; issues disciplinary warnings and assists in grievance procedures. Carries out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the organization's values, policies and applicable laws. Responsibilities include interviewing, and training employees; plan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ance including field assessments; rewarding and disciplining employees; addressing complaints and resolving problems.

Education/Experience:
Associate's Degree and three years of supervisory/management experience (one of which should be in a public transit/transportation environment), or an equivalent combination of education and experience. A minimum of one year as a coach operator/driver in a public transit/transportation environment is required. Previous supervision of a unionized workforce highly desired.
OR
High School Diploma required (Associate's Degree or Bachelor's Degree preferred). At least two years of experience at a public transit agency in the capacity of a Coach Operator/Bus Driver. Must have a minimum of 40 hours of line instruction*, behind-the-wheel (BTW), and/or classroom instruction experience that can be verified directly by the public transit agency where the experience was obtained. Must submit at least one letter of recommendation from the public transit agency where the 40 hours of experience was obtained.
OR
At least two years at Riverside Transit Agency in the capacity of a Coach Operator. High School Diploma required (Associates' Degree or Bachelors' Degree preferred) and a minimum of 40 hours of verifiable line instruction, dispatch, or training experience required, preferable in a public transit environment. Other supervisory, management or lead experience in a different industry may be accepted in lieu of line instruction/dispatch/training experience in public transit. Previous supervisory/management experience and/or supervision of a unionized workforce is highly desired.
*Also known as cadeting or route familiarization
A current DMV Drivers History Report (30 days or less) must be provided with the application and must show no suspensions within the past five (5) years, no more than three (3) points within the past three (3) years and no two (2) point violations within the past three (3) years. FAILURE TO PROVIDE A CURRENT DMV Driver's History Report WILL RESULT IN YOUR APPLICATION BEING INCOMPLETE.
Candidates must provide proof of a Class B Permit with the Passenger and Air Brake endorsements; or a current Class A or B License with the proper endorsements.
